Dentist Jim sells his Hollywood Hills house through assumption
Description
Neville's dentist Jim, who had bought a Hollywood hills house seventeen years earlier for twenty thousand dollars, could not sell it at seventy-five thousand for a year; Neville told him to sleep in imagination in the La Brea apartment he liked and view the house from there, and within a month a stranger paid seventy-five thousand in cash with no agent — after which Jim decided it would have happened anyway.
